Wu and The Golden Stallion, the first of The Chinese Wisdom Treasure Chest Series, sets the stage for advanced readers to learn to think outside of the box Though these Chinese stories are thousands of years old, it is the simplicity of the moral of each story that teaches children and families around the world, the power of the mind. Dr. Robert Lee began sharing this wisdom from China with his daughter at a very early age and brilliantly inspires us today with hands on, solution based philosophies that have a delightful universal appeal.
There is a wise saying that says: Science is organized knowledge. Wisdom is organized life. Inside everyones mind, there is an attic or garage where we store bits of wisdom and knowledge. We know that they are too good to throw away but yet we do not know what to do with it or how to apply it. This book organizes what the author has gleaned from the wisdom of the East and the West through the years and organized them into six basic principles or concepts. These principles will help the reader develop their inner strength and help them win in the game of LIFE and enjoy a better and brighter tomorrow!
